Lighting design begins with how the room is used The most common mistake in residential lighting is treating every room the same. A grid of recessed lights gets drawn on a ceiling and repeated across the house. It looks clean on paper, but it often produces glare, shadows, and wasted fixtures. A room should be lit according to what actually happens there. Take a kitchen in Wharton, for example. Many homes in Morris County have kitchens that serve several purposes at once. They are prep spaces, gathering spots, homework stations, and traffic paths to the yard or garage. A single ceiling fixture in the center cannot do all of that well. General illumination helps the room feel evenly lit, but it does not solve task lighting over counters or the sink. Pendant lights over an island can add style and focus, yet if they are placed too low or too bright, they become visual clutter and create reflected glare on polished surfaces. Bedrooms raise a different set of needs. Most people do not want the same light level at 6 a.m. That they want when folding laundry or cleaning. A bedroom benefits from softer ambient light, better control at the door and bedside, and enough focused light in dressing areas or closets. Bathrooms create another challenge entirely. Vanity lighting that throws shadows under the eyes may be tolerable for a guest powder room, but it becomes frustrating every single morning in a primary bath. That is why a seasoned electrician spends time asking practical questions before talking wattage or fixture style. Where do people stand? What direction do cabinet doors swing? Is there crown molding that could support indirect light? Are ceilings accessible from above, or is the room below a finished space that limits wiring routes? Good design lives in those details. What a Residential Electrician Wharton NJ actually evaluates during a lighting project A homeowner may see fixtures and switch plates. The electrician sees load, circuiting, box fill, joist direction, insulation contact ratings, and whether the existing wiring can support the controls being requested. Indoor lighting design sits at the intersection of aesthetics and infrastructure, and both sides matter. In older homes around Wharton, it is common to find a patchwork of previous upgrades. One room may have modern wiring and another may still reflect work done decades ago. A dining room chandelier swap can turn into a larger discussion if the ceiling box is not fan-rated, not properly secured, or fed by wiring that should be updated while the ceiling is already open. None of that is glamorous, but it is often the difference between a smooth project and one that causes headaches later. Ceiling height also influences design more than many people expect. Recessed lighting in an eight-foot ceiling calls for a different spacing and beam strategy than the same fixture in a vaulted family room. Put cans too close together and the ceiling looks overlit while walls still feel dark. Space them too far apart and you get pools of light with dull gaps in between. Fixture selection matters as well. A deep-regress downlight can reduce glare beautifully in one room and feel too subdued in another if the finishes and wall colors absorb light. Controls deserve the same level of attention. Homeowners often focus on fixture appearance and leave dimmers for the end of the conversation. That is backwards. The way a light is controlled affects the room every day. A dimmable scene for the kitchen, a separate switch leg for undercabinet lights, or a three-way setup that works naturally at both ends of a hall can improve the experience more than an expensive decorative fixture. Layered light works better than one bright source Most well-designed residential interiors rely on layers. That term gets used casually, but on the job it has a very concrete meaning. Different types of light serve different purposes, and when they are combined thoughtfully, the room feels balanced instead of simply bright. A practical indoor lighting plan often includes: Ambient light for overall illumination Task light for work areas such as counters, vanities, desks, and reading chairs Accent light to highlight artwork, shelving, or architectural details Decorative light that contributes character and visual interest Controls that let those layers operate independently That combination is why a remodeled kitchen feels more finished than one with a few extra ceiling fixtures. You might have recessed lights providing general coverage, pendants defining the island, undercabinet strips lighting the work surface, and toe-kick lighting offering a subtle nighttime path. None of those elements needs to be overpowering. Together they create flexibility. The same principle applies in living rooms, where one central fixture often leaves the perimeter flat and shadows the places people actually sit. A better design may use a combination of recessed lights placed to wash walls or support seating zones, switched outlets or hardwired sconces for warm evening light, and a dimmer that keeps the room from feeling like a retail space. People tend to relax more in rooms that have depth. Lighting is a big part of that. Recessed lighting is useful, but it is not always the answer Recessed fixtures are popular because they disappear visually. Clean ceilings appeal to many homeowners, especially in updated kitchens, basements, and open-plan spaces. But recessed lighting has been overused for years, often because it is easy to specify and broadly acceptable. More fixtures do not automatically mean better lighting. I have seen living rooms with a perfect-looking ceiling grid that still felt uncomfortable. The issue was not quantity. It was placement. Lights were centered in the room instead of aligned with furniture, art, and circulation. Every person sitting on the sofa had light beaming down from overhead, while the bookshelf and fireplace wall were left dull. The room felt bright and lifeless at the same time. Used properly, recessed lights are excellent tools. They can provide clean general light, illuminate key surfaces, and support a modern look. Used carelessly, they create glare, wash people out, and flatten the room. In many homes, fewer cans plus better placement produce a stronger result than a dense pattern spread from wall to wall. This is especially important when homeowners are renovating one room at a time. The temptation is to mimic what they have seen online without accounting for actual ceiling dimensions or room proportions. A Residential Electrician with lighting experience can usually tell within minutes whether a space wants recessed fixtures, a surface-mounted option, sconces, pendants, or some combination of the above. Color temperature shapes the feel of the house One of the least visible but most important design choices is color temperature. It affects whether a room feels warm, clinical, crisp, or dull. Homeowners often notice the problem only after installation, when one part of the house feels cozy and another feels strangely blue or flat. For most homes, the sweet spot for interior lighting tends to be in the warm white range, though the exact choice depends on finishes, natural light, ceiling height, and personal preference. A kitchen with white cabinetry and gray stone can usually handle a slightly cleaner tone than a wood-paneled den. Bathrooms often benefit from clear, accurate light, but if it is too cool it can become unforgiving. Bedrooms and living spaces usually feel best when the light supports rest rather than intensity. Consistency matters too. Mixing incompatible lamp colors from room to room makes a house feel pieced together. It is especially noticeable in open layouts where the kitchen, dining area, and family room share sightlines. During fixture selection, electricians and lighting professionals often help homeowners compare options in person because numbers on a box do not tell the whole story. The finish of the walls, the reflectivity of counters, and even the amount of daylight from nearby windows can shift how a given lamp appears. Dimmers are not an extra, they are part of the design A fixed light level is rarely right all day. Morning cleanup, evening entertaining, late-night kitchen trips, and weekend reading all call for different output. Dimmers make a room adaptable, and the difference is immediate. That said, dimming is more technical than it used to be. LED compatibility can cause frustration if the fixture, driver, and dimmer are not matched well. Homeowners may see flicker, drop-out at low levels, or buzzing. These are not rare problems, especially in homes where new fixtures are being tied into older controls or where bargain components were chosen without checking compatibility. A good electrician plans for that upfront. That may mean choosing a specific dimmer model tested with a fixture line, splitting loads across zones so one dimmer is not trying to control too much, or recommending low-voltage solutions in spaces where standard options would be less reliable. The goal is simple: smooth performance, predictable behavior, and controls that feel intuitive rather than finicky. There is also a design side to dimmers that gets overlooked. One bank of oversized multi-gang switches can turn a carefully renovated wall into visual clutter. Consolidated controls, thoughtful placement, and labeling where needed can keep the room looking clean. In a kitchen remodel, for instance, separating island pendants from recessed lights and undercabinet lights may be the right functional choice. The controls should still feel easy to understand when someone walks in carrying groceries. Kitchen, bath, and basement lighting each have their own rules A lot of homeowner frustration comes from applying the wrong logic to the wrong room. Kitchens demand task accuracy. Bathrooms require flattering light and safe placement. Basements often need help overcoming low ceilings and limited daylight. In kitchens, undercabinet lighting is one of the most consistently useful upgrades. It addresses a basic problem: overhead lights cast your shadow onto the counter where you work. Bringing light down to the task surface improves visibility immediately. The result is practical, but it also makes the room look more finished after dark. Bathrooms benefit from side lighting or well-placed vanity fixtures that light the face evenly. A single overhead light can work for general use, but it rarely produces the best mirror light on its own. Shower lighting, moisture-rated fixtures, and night-light strategies matter too, especially for families with children or older adults. Basements are their own category. Many are expected to function as media rooms, playrooms, home gyms, guest areas, or some mix of all four. Low ceilings limit fixture depth, and dark finishes can absorb output. Here, efficient fixture selection and careful spacing matter more than decorative impact. A basement that feels bright without harshness can become genuinely usable square footage instead of leftover space. What makes an outlet dangerous to a child Most parents think first about a child inserting a key, paper clip, or toy into a slot. That risk is real, and it is the reason modern tamper-resistant outlets exist. These receptacles use internal shutters that stay closed unless equal pressure is applied to both slots at the same time, which a normal plug does but a random object usually does not. That said, direct contact with the slot is only one hazard. Kids also tug cords, chew on chargers, yank lamps off end tables, and pry at cracked wall plates. A receptacle can be dangerous even if nothing is inserted into it. If the outlet is loose in the box, if the cover plate is broken, or if plugs fall out too easily, that is a sign that the device may be worn or poorly secured. In a child’s room or play area, those little defects matter more. There is also the heat factor. Loose connections inside an outlet can create resistance and heat buildup. Adults may miss the warning signs because they are subtle at first, maybe a faint discoloration, a slight burnt smell, or a plug that feels warm after normal use. Children are often the ones on the floor near those outlets, touching cords and covers long before a problem becomes obvious. The difference between temporary childproofing and true electrical safety Temporary childproofing products have a place. The mistake is treating them as a complete solution. There is a difference between making an outlet harder for a child to tamper with and making the electrical system itself safer. Plastic outlet caps are cheap and easy. They can help in a pinch, especially in a short-term living situation. But they have drawbacks. Some are loose enough for a determined child to remove. Others get lost constantly. There is also the human factor. Adults and older children forget to put them back. Sliding outlet covers are generally better because they stay attached to the receptacle face and automatically cover the slots when a plug is removed. For active households, they are often more dependable than separate caps. Even better are tamper-resistant receptacles, because the protection is built into the device itself. There is nothing to remove, misplace, or reinstall. Still, none of those options fixes a damaged outlet, a poorly wired device, or a circuit with broader problems. If a cover plate is cracked, if the outlet moves when you plug something in, or if there are signs of overheating, the safest path is replacement by a qualified Residential Electrician. What a professional checks during outlet childproofing A homeowner often looks at outlets one face at a time. An electrician tends to think in layers. The outlet face matters, but so does the device body, the electrical box, the wiring method, the circuit load, and the surrounding conditions. During a childproofing visit, a thorough electrician may check several things at once: whether the receptacles are tamper-resistant or should be upgraded whether the outlets are grounded and properly secured whether any plates are cracked, missing, or not sitting flush whether GFCI protection is required in nearby areas such as bathrooms, kitchens, basements, garages, or outdoor spaces whether cords, adapters, and furniture placement are creating secondary hazards That kind of review often catches issues parents were not originally thinking about. One common example is furniture pinching cords against a plug. The outlet itself may be fine, but the cord insulation gets stressed, and children have easy access to it. Another is the use of space heaters in kids’ rooms during winter. Those should never be plugged into extension cords, and they deserve special attention around outlets because of the current draw. Tamper-resistant outlets are usually the best long-term choice If you want the most reliable outlet-level protection, tamper-resistant receptacles are usually the answer. They are designed to work like ordinary outlets for normal use, but they block one-sided insertion into the slots. For most families, especially those with infants, toddlers, or frequent young visitors, this is the cleanest long-term upgrade. They also solve a practical problem: consistency. A home with removable caps often ends up with half-protected outlets after a few months. One gets taken out for the vacuum. Another goes missing behind a dresser. Another is left uncovered after charging a phone. Tamper-resistant receptacles remove that maintenance burden. In many cases, replacing standard outlets with tamper-resistant models is a modest project. In other cases, it becomes part of a broader repair, especially if the existing receptacles are old, loose, or mismatched. A seasoned Residential Electrician will tell you quickly whether you are looking at a simple swap or whether the boxes and wiring need attention too. GFCI protection matters more than many homeowners realize When people think about childproofing, they often focus only on living rooms and bedrooms. Bathrooms, kitchens, laundry areas, garages, and basements deserve equal attention, sometimes more. These are the spaces where water and electricity are most likely to meet, and that is where GFCI protection becomes essential. A ground fault circuit interrupter monitors current flow and trips quickly when it senses imbalance, helping reduce the risk of shock. For households with children, that added protection is especially important in places where kids may touch appliances, cords, damp surfaces, or concrete floors. Wharton homes with unfinished or partially finished basements can be a good example. Parents may set up storage, laundry, workout equipment, or even play space downstairs. If the basement outlets are outdated or lack proper GFCI protection, the room may look usable while carrying hidden risk. The same goes for exterior outlets on porches, decks, and side yards where children might play near seasonal lighting, inflatables, or water toys. The difference between inconvenience and danger A burned out lamp or a tripped GFCI outlet after a storm does not always mean you have a serious electrical defect. On the other hand, a circuit that trips repeatedly is not being stubborn. It is reacting to a condition that needs attention. The same goes for flickering lights, buzzing at a switch, or an outlet that no longer holds a plug tightly. One of the biggest mistakes homeowners make is judging electrical problems by whether the power is still on. Electricity can be risky long before a full failure occurs. Loose connections, overheated conductors, aging insulation, and overloaded circuits can remain hidden behind walls or inside panels while the house still appears functional. A good Residential Electrician Wharton NJ homeowners can trust looks at symptoms in context. A single dimming event when the air conditioner kicks on may point to a load issue. The same dimming across several rooms, combined with warm switches or a history of nuisance tripping, suggests something more serious. The skill is not just fixing what failed. It is understanding why it failed and whether the rest of the system is under strain. Breakers that trip more than once are sending a message Every homeowner resets a breaker now and then. That alone is not unusual. What matters is the pattern. If a breaker trips after you plug in a heavy load, the circuit may simply be overloaded. If it trips with ordinary daily use, or trips again after a reset without any obvious reason, the problem is no longer routine. Something in that circuit is exceeding safe limits or faulting to ground, and the breaker is doing its job by shutting things down. I have seen homeowners replace a breaker because they assume the breaker itself is the problem. Sometimes that turns out to be true, but more often the breaker is reacting to trouble elsewhere. Replacing the device without finding the cause is like changing a smoke alarm battery while the stove is still burning the towel next to it. In kitchens, laundry areas, garages, and basements, this shows up often because those spaces combine moisture, motor loads, heating elements, and frequent use. In older homes, one circuit may serve more than a homeowner expects. A microwave, coffee maker, toaster, and countertop receptacles might all be leaning on the same line. In a basement, a dehumidifier, freezer, and sump pump can create the same issue. When tripping becomes a pattern, call a Residential Electrician before the inconvenience becomes equipment damage or a fire hazard. Flickering lights are not always harmless A single flickering bulb can be a bad bulb. A fixture that flickers after a lamp change may have a socket issue, a switch issue, or a loose connection. But when lights throughout part of the house flicker, dim, or brighten unexpectedly, that deserves more than guesswork. Sometimes homeowners in Wharton notice this during heavy weather, when wind and rain expose weak utility connections or moisture problems. Other times it appears when a major appliance starts up. Air conditioners, refrigerators, and well pumps can reveal voltage drop or poor connections because they place a real demand on the system. The key detail is scope. If one lamp misbehaves, the problem may be local. If several lights in different rooms react at once, especially with no obvious load change, the issue may be in a shared circuit, a service connection, or the panel itself. That is not a reason to panic, but it is a reason to stop treating the symptom as cosmetic. Warm outlets, burning smells, and buzzing sounds need prompt attention Homeowners are often surprised to learn that heat is one of the clearest warning signs of an electrical problem. A switch or receptacle should not feel hot during ordinary use. Slight warmth around a dimmer can be normal in some cases, but a standard outlet or switch that is noticeably warm, especially with no heavy load plugged in, should not be ignored. Burning smells are even more serious. The odor may come and go, which makes people second guess themselves. They sniff around, do not see smoke, and decide to wait. That is a mistake. Insulation can smolder, terminals can arc intermittently, and devices can overheat well before visible damage appears. Buzzing and crackling tell a similar story. Electricity should be silent at the point of use. A low hum from certain transformers or specialty equipment is one thing. A buzzing switch, panel, or outlet is another. That noise can signal a loose connection, failing breaker, faulty device, or arcing. All are worth professional evaluation. If you ever see charring, melted plastic, or sparking, turn off power to the affected circuit if you can do so safely and call immediately. After water exposure, do not assume the system is fine Wharton homes can face wet basements, sump pump failures, plumbing leaks, and storm related moisture. Water and electrical systems are a bad combination, not just in obvious flooding situations but in smaller incidents that seem manageable. An outlet near a leak, a garage receptacle exposed to repeated dampness, or a basement junction box with condensation can all create trouble over time. The challenge is that electrical components may continue functioning after exposure. That can give a false sense of security. Corrosion can start inside terminals and devices where you cannot see it. GFCI protection may fail unpredictably. Connections may degrade slowly, then fail under load months later. If water reached outlets, switches, extension connections, appliances, or the panel area, get an electrician involved. The right response depends on what got wet, how long it remained wet, and whether corrosion or damage is already present. Electrical systems age even when they seem fine A house does not need to be old for its electrical system to need attention. Time, heat, vibration, moisture, dust, and changing electrical demand all affect performance. Connections loosen gradually. GFCI and AFCI devices wear out. Outdoor receptacles take a beating from weather. Panel labels become inaccurate after years of remodels and circuit changes. None of that makes dramatic headlines, but it creates the conditions for inconvenience and, in some cases, real hazard. One of the more common examples is the loose termination. A wire connection at a breaker, switch, outlet, or neutral bar may look acceptable from the outside. But after years of expansion and contraction from heating cycles, it can lose tension. The homeowner may first notice a faint flicker, a buzzing sound, or an intermittent issue that comes and goes. Left alone, that same loose connection can generate heat and carbonization. By the time someone smells burning plastic, the repair is no longer a quick preventive adjustment. Annual maintenance is valuable because it catches these small failures while they are still small. An experienced Residential Electrician does not just look for what is broken. He or she looks for what is drifting out of spec, aging unevenly, or no longer suited to the way the home is being used. What annual maintenance actually covers A proper maintenance visit is not a five-minute glance at the panel. It is a focused inspection of the most failure-prone and safety-critical parts of the residential electrical system. The exact scope depends on the age of the home, prior upgrades, service size, and any known issues, but the work usually includes a mix of visual inspection, testing, and discussion with the homeowner. A typical visit often includes: Inspection of the main panel and subpanels for signs of heat, corrosion, improper wiring, double taps where not allowed, missing knockouts, and inaccurate circuit labeling. Testing of GFCI and AFCI protection in kitchens, baths, garages, basements, laundry areas, bedrooms, and exterior locations where applicable. Examination of visible wiring, devices, switches, receptacles, smoke and carbon monoxide alarm power connections, and any recent additions such as hot tubs, generators, or EV charging equipment. Review of exterior electrical components, including weatherproof covers, lighting, service mast conditions where visible, and grounding and bonding concerns. Conversation about load changes, nuisance tripping, dimming lights, failed devices, and future plans that may affect capacity. That last item matters more than many people realize. Maintenance is partly technical inspection and partly pattern recognition. If a homeowner mentions that the upstairs lights dip every time the air conditioner kicks on, that clue helps narrow the field. If they say a breaker trips only during holidays, that points in a different direction. Good maintenance work combines what the electrician sees with what the household experiences. The panel tells a story A service panel is not the whole electrical system, but it often reveals the system’s health better than any single component. When I open a panel during a maintenance visit, I am not just looking for one obvious defect. I am reading a history. Clean, organized conductors, proper connectors, accurate labeling, and matching breaker types usually indicate careful work over time. Missing filler plates, mixed breaker brands, doubled neutrals where not permitted, corrosion near service conductors, or circuits with vague labels like “misc” suggest a different history. Neither automatically proves danger, but they point to where more attention is needed. Heat evidence matters too. Discoloration at a breaker, a brittle conductor, or signs of arcing around a termination are red flags. Even if the circuit still works, the maintenance visit has already paid for itself by finding that condition before it escalates. One homeowner once told me, “Everything works, so I assume the panel is fine.” That sounds reasonable until you consider how many electrical failures develop invisibly. The front entry deserves layered light The front door is the focal point of most homes. If you only improve one area, improve that one. The entry should feel bright enough for safe footing and key access, but soft enough to be inviting. Harsh light directly above the door can cast deep shadows on faces and make the area feel cold. Layered lighting fixes that. Sconces on either side of the door usually create a more flattering, balanced effect than a single central fixture. If architecture does not allow a pair, a pendant or overhead fixture can still work, but its size and bulb choice become much more important. Warm light, generally in the 2700K to 3000K range, tends to flatter painted surfaces, wood finishes, and masonry better than cool white bulbs. Too cool, and the house can take on a bluish cast that feels more commercial than residential. The porch ceiling, trim color, and setback depth also influence the result. A deep porch can swallow light, requiring either a stronger fixture or a second layer such as recessed downlights installed carefully so they do not produce a dotted, overly modern look on a traditional home. A shallow stoop may need less output but more shielding to prevent glare onto the street. One practical detail homeowners appreciate after the job is done is control. The front entry should not always be tied to every other outdoor light. A separate switch, timer, dimmer, or smart control can keep the porch welcoming while allowing landscape lights to operate on their own schedule. That kind of flexibility is easy to build in when a Residential Electrician is thinking beyond a basic replacement. Pathway and driveway lighting create structure People notice a well-lit walkway before they realize why the house looks better. The path gives the eye direction. It connects the public edge of the property to the private entry. When lit properly, it also makes the lot seem more finished and better maintained. This is one area where restraint pays off. Too many lights too close together can make a walkway look like a runway. Better results usually come from thoughtful spacing and lower intensity. The light should graze the walking surface and softly reveal the edge of the path, not blast upward into the eyes of anyone approaching the house. Architectural lighting gives the home depth Many homes have features worth highlighting but never actually show them after dark. Stone veneer, columns, dormers, gables, arched windows, and textured siding all benefit from controlled lighting. This is where curb appeal shifts from basic visibility to character. Uplighting can emphasize vertical elements like columns or specimen trees. Downlighting from a higher point can wash a wall softly and reveal texture. Grazing light, placed close to a material such as stone or brick, can bring out shadows and make the surface look richer. The trick is choosing the right intensity and beam angle. Too narrow, and you get obvious stripes of light. Too wide, and the feature loses definition. This type of work requires judgment. Not every feature needs attention, and lighting everything usually weakens the effect. I have seen homes where each shrub, column, and corner had its own fixture. The owners spent a fair amount of money and ended up with a property that looked busy and overlit. Selectivity tends to look more expensive than excess. The most common holiday lighting mistakes happen before the lights go up Many electrical problems tied to holiday decorating are not caused by the lights themselves. They come from habits. People use whatever extension cords they have in the garage. They plug multiple decorations into a single power strip in the living room. They run cords under rugs to hide them before guests arrive. They assume that because LED lights draw less power than old incandescent sets, they can plug in unlimited strings without thinking about the circuit. That last assumption causes trouble. LED lighting does reduce energy use, often dramatically, but every circuit still has limits. The lights are only one part of the load. A front exterior receptacle may share a branch circuit with garage outlets, basement lighting, or even part of an interior room, depending on the age and layout of the house. If a homeowner adds lighted wreaths, pathway lighting, inflatables, and a timer to one exterior circuit, then also plugs in a snow blower charger in the garage, that “small” load can add up faster than expected. Old cords are another issue. Decorations are often packed away in attics, basements, or sheds where temperature swings and moisture shorten their life. By the time they come back out, https://jaidenobyi867.inkharbory.com/posts/residential-electrician-wharton-nj-advice-on-smoke-detector-wiring insulation may be cracked, plug blades may be loose, and molded connectors may no longer seal tightly. A string that worked last year is not automatically safe this year. The safest approach is to treat holiday decorating like temporary electrical work. Temporary does not mean casual. It means carefully planned, inspected, and installed so it can perform safely through the season. Outdoor installations in New Jersey need weather judgment Wharton winters are not always brutal, but they are unpredictable. One week may be dry and cold. The next brings wet snow, sleet, or freeze-thaw conditions that test every outdoor connection. This is why the way lights are connected matters more than the brand on the box. Outdoor-rated products should be truly outdoor rated, not “it was in the garage so I figured it was fine.” That applies to extension cords, timers, splitters, and mounting accessories. It also matters how connections are positioned. A plug pair sitting flat on a wet deck collects water. The same connection elevated and protected fares much better. I have also seen homeowners defeat their own safety measures without realizing it. They use a GFCI receptacle correctly, then connect a cheap indoor multi-outlet cube at the end of a long outdoor cord to power several yard decorations. The outlet protection is still there, but the cube and its connections are exposed to moisture and physical stress they were never designed to handle. Mounting is another overlooked issue. Staples driven too tightly can damage insulation. Nails and screws placed through cord paths create hidden failure points. Even plastic clips can be a problem if they pinch the wire or are used on surfaces that move in wind and cold. Secure lights to the structure, not to the cord itself whenever possible. For rooflines and upper-story windows, electrical safety meets ladder safety. This is the point where many homeowners should pause and ask whether the project is still a weekend decoration job or whether it has crossed into professional territory. Sloped walkways, icy rungs, and awkward reaches around energized decorations are where unnecessary risks begin. How to tell when your display is too much for the circuit A large display does not have to be unsafe. It just has to be planned with the actual branch circuits in mind. The problem is that most homeowners do not know what else is on the same circuit unless the panel is clearly mapped and confirmed. Warning signs show up in stages. At first, lights may flicker slightly when other appliances cycle on. Then a breaker trips once during setup and someone resets it, assuming it was a fluke. After that, the GFCI may trip during wet weather because too many outdoor connections are vulnerable. Eventually, plugs and cords begin to run warm. None of that should be treated as normal holiday behavior. When I evaluate a seasonal lighting load, I do not just look at wattage on the light boxes. I consider the combined connected load, where the cords are run, the age of the receptacles, whether other seasonal appliances are likely to be used nearby, and how long the system will operate each night. A display running for six hours in damp weather places different demands on equipment than a quick test during installation. This is also where LED conversion has changed the conversation. Years ago, incandescent roofline displays put obvious pressure on circuits. Today, many homeowners assume LEDs solve everything. They help, absolutely, but they do not fix poor receptacles, overloaded power strips, undersized extension cords, or degraded outdoor covers. Lower wattage is not the same as zero risk. The role of GFCI protection and why nuisance trips are not always “nuisance” Ground fault protection is one of the most important safety features in outdoor seasonal lighting. If a receptacle trips repeatedly during wet conditions, homeowners sometimes get frustrated and assume the device is bad. Sometimes it is. More often, it is doing its job by detecting leakage current caused by moisture intrusion, damaged cords, or compromised decorations. That distinction matters. Replacing a tripping GFCI with a standard receptacle, or repeatedly resetting it without finding the cause, is not a shortcut. It is an invitation to a more serious problem. The right response is to isolate the load, inspect each component, and determine whether the issue is the receptacle, the wiring, or something plugged into it. A seasoned Residential Electrician Wharton NJ homeowners trust will usually work backward from the trip event. Did it happen only during rain or melting snow? Did it begin after adding one particular inflatable or cord? Does the receptacle trip with nothing plugged in? Those clues point toward the fix. Sometimes the answer is simple, such as replacing a weather-worn in-use cover that no longer protects the connection. Sometimes the answer is a deeper wiring issue upstream. You want someone who can tell the difference quickly and safely. Your breakers keep tripping A breaker that trips once after a known overload is not unusual. A breaker that trips repeatedly is a message. It is saying the circuit is drawing too much current, or there is a short, or there is a ground fault, or the breaker itself is failing. What matters is the pattern. If the same breaker trips every time you run the microwave and toaster together, that may be a capacity issue on a heavily used kitchen circuit. If it trips randomly with no obvious load, the cause may be more serious. I have seen cases where a homeowner thought the panel was “just old,” but the real problem was a damaged cable in a wall from a past shelf installation. Every time the conductor shifted slightly with temperature changes, the fault reappeared. Older homes around Morris County often carry loads that were never imagined when the original wiring went in. Window AC units, gaming systems, portable heaters, garage refrigerators, and newer laundry equipment all add up. A panel that handled life just fine in 1975 may not be comfortable with modern demand. If your breaker is warm, if it smells odd, or if resetting it feels loose or inconsistent, stop touching it and call for service. A tripping breaker can be a protective device doing its job. A breaker that fails to hold properly or feels physically wrong may be a hazard in itself. Lights dim, flicker, or brighten for no clear reason Lights that flicker only when a large appliance starts can sometimes be explained by temporary load changes. Lights that flicker for no obvious reason deserve attention, especially when the problem shows up in multiple rooms. The biggest concern is not the bulb. It is the connection feeding the circuit or even the house. Loose neutrals are notorious troublemakers. They create unstable voltage conditions that can make some lights dim while others get unusually bright. That can damage electronics long before you notice anything dramatic. One homeowner described it perfectly during a service visit: “The dining room chandelier pulses like it is breathing.” That ended up tracing back to a failing neutral connection. The family had already replaced bulbs and one dimmer switch, which did nothing because those parts were not the problem. Watch for these patterns: flickering in several rooms at once lights changing when the refrigerator or AC turns on one area of the house going dim while another gets brighter dimmers buzzing or acting erratically bulbs burning out far faster than expected Any of these can justify bringing in a Residential Electrician Wharton NJ homeowners can rely on, especially if the house is older or has had additions, basement finishes, or panel work done over the years. You smell burning, or outlets feel warm This is one of the clearest signs that you should stop what you are doing and call right away. A hot outlet, hot switch plate, or burning odor from a receptacle, panel, or fixture is not a maintenance item. It is an active warning. A little warmth from a dimmer switch can be normal. Noticeably warm outlets are not. Neither are scorch marks, melted faceplates, or plugs that seem discolored around the prongs. That heat is usually caused by resistance, and resistance often points to a loose terminal screw, a worn receptacle gripping the plug poorly, or a circuit carrying more current than the connection can handle. There is also a smell electricians recognize instantly, though homeowners often struggle to describe it. It is not exactly smoke. It is closer to hot plastic or fishy insulation. If you catch it, trust your nose. The absence of visible sparks does not mean the risk is low. Many damaging electrical faults happen out of sight. If you ever need to unplug something and the plug is hard to remove, or you hear crackling at the outlet while doing it, that is another red flag. Healthy receptacles do not crackle. Sparks are not normal household personality People sometimes shrug off a tiny spark when plugging in a device. A small visible spark can happen in certain situations, especially with high-draw devices, but repeated sparking, loud snapping, or visible arcing from an outlet or switch is not acceptable. The same goes for switches that pop when flipped or outlets that sound alive. Electricity should be quiet. When it becomes noisy, it is usually because current is jumping where it should not. I once looked at a living room switch that had been ignored for months because it “only popped https://devinxwgp728.lucialpiazzale.com/when-to-call-a-residential-electrician-for-your-wharton-nj-home once in a while.” The box behind it had a loose conductor and signs of heat damage. Another few months and that wall likely would have needed more than an electrician. Sparking around receptacles also raises another issue: the age and condition of the device itself. Receptacles wear out. After years of use, the internal contacts lose tension. The plug no longer fits tightly, and a loose fit creates heat and intermittent contact. It is a small component, but it can cause a big problem. Shock or tingling when you touch appliances, switches, or metal surfaces If you ever feel even a mild shock from an appliance, a switch plate screw, a metal lamp, or a faucet near an appliance, stop using that equipment and get it checked. People sometimes describe this as a buzz, a tingle, or static. It may happen only in bare feet or only with one device. It still matters. This type of symptom can point to grounding issues, internal appliance faults, reversed polarity, bootleg grounds, or dangerous current paths involving metal surfaces. In kitchens, laundry rooms, and basements, the risk goes up because damp conditions reduce your body’s resistance. This is one of those issues where homeowner guessing can make things worse. Swapping the outlet may not solve it. Replacing the appliance may not solve it either. You need proper testing to identify whether the problem follows the device, the branch circuit, or the grounding system.
